Output 73640289c6e884379d937bc540e4206c02dbdb19d7c07346df61fa97ed4c5816:1

value
868558
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 137409c677f0b43a9017d3a7527a02cf97eac3c6 OP_EQUALVERIFY OP_CHECKSIG
address
12mrr7uxfkbb7mSvWkTqHsQkwA99KkRrFW
transaction
73640289c6e884379d937bc540e4206c02dbdb19d7c07346df61fa97ed4c5816
spent
true